Abstract
Environmental data often have features that are distinct from data in other branches of science. These features include spatial and/or tempo ral auto-correlation, natural heterogeneity, measurement errors, small sample sizes, and simultaneous existence of different types and quali ties of data. Realistic environmental modeling requires simulation pro cedures that account for all of these features. In this study, a model of uncertainty analysis, BUDA, is used to account for the noted featu res and provide a unified framework for quantification, propagation, a nd reduction of uncertainty, The BUDA model is used to analyze the dev elopment of a chloride plume around an old landfill to the year 2020, This article describes the different components of BUDA as they relate to the landfill application.
